Red is strong, bold and emotionally intense. Painting your bedroom red can make you feel awake and alert — a great morning energizer. Did you know that red is often used in restaurants to stimulate appetite?
Red represents: Fire, blood, war, danger, strength, power, determination, passion, desire, love, energy and courage. Blue is calming and is the most recommended bedroom color because it promotes relaxation and tranquility. Good news for a soothing sleep environment though. Blue represents: Sky, sea, stability, peacefulness, tranquil, wisdom, confidence, intelligence, truth, and trust. Green is the easiest color to take in and the most popular color to paint rooms in the home.

White is a crisp clean color that reminds us of purity. White can be a symbol of new beginnings and wiping the slate clean and is often referred to as a lack of color. For bedrooms, white can be your blank canvas from which you add color — or you can use a variety of whites to create a soothing, monochromatic sleep environment. Orange is a bright and vibrant color that can evoke a sensation of warmth and heat. A great color if you are looking to create a tropical, refreshing sleep space. Orange is the free spirit on the color wheel, spurring creativity and intuition. In your bedroom, use darker hues to balance the wildly creative qualities of orange with its sleep-enhancing capabilities.
